Output 53873f8d7a798e94b00a6962af5caccf3881e00a3ec37f5b43394a891d90a05d:2

value
2561160
script pubkey
OP_0 OP_PUSHBYTES_20 faf03ed1240b3e0428395a6c8cdb663262bc5258
address
bc1qltcra5fypvlqg2petfkgekmxxf3tc5jc7cyzr9
transaction
53873f8d7a798e94b00a6962af5caccf3881e00a3ec37f5b43394a891d90a05d
confirmations
142905
spent
true